L’abilità - Strategies on early childhood
disabilities - is an organisation active in Milano since
1998. Within its scope of action is the provision of
well-being to children with special needs as well as
offering a realiable support to parents while promoting
a greater awareness on the rights of children with
special needs.
It is a non-profit organisation networked to social and
health services, schools, public entities as well as
private groups.
Children up to the age of ten who are members of "L’Abilità" and referred to us by health centers and/or
organisations can enjoy educational and recreational
activities.
Parents can attend courses and seminars and printed
material is also available to all.
The name of our organisation - L'abilità - comes from a
pun: l'abilità ('the ability') and labilità ('dis-ability').
Frailness and skills are indeed the two concepts that
have inspired us in finding such a name for our
organisation. Frailness is meant to be a word
descriptive of both the child with special needs and his/her
family’s situation: physical and psychological
instability, the need for points of reference and
support as well as a frail and easily influenced
emotional state.
Skills means the end-point of a tough and yet walkable
path: the child and parental skills in finding together
a way of getting beyond the definition of "who or what
is normal" and yet aiming at becoming independent. |
